We may earn an affiliate commission when you visit our partners.
Course image
Google Cloud Training

Take Udacity's free Cloud Introduction to Generative AI Course by Google and learn what Generative AI is, Generative AI is, how it's used, and how it differs from traditional machine learning methods.

Here's a deal for you

We found an offer that may be relevant to this course.
Save money when you learn. All coupon codes, vouchers, and discounts are applied automatically unless otherwise noted.

What's inside

Syllabus

This is an introductory level microlearning course aimed at explaining what Generative AI is, how it is used, and how it differs from traditional machine learning methods.

Good to know

Know what's good
, what to watch for
, and possible dealbreakers
Explores Generative AI, a rapidly evolving field at the intersection of machine learning and artificial intelligence
Taught by Google Cloud Training, a recognized leader in the field of cloud computing and artificial intelligence
Develops a foundational understanding of generative AI techniques and their applications
Introduces key concepts of generative AI, such as deep learning models, neural networks, and natural language processing
Provides real-world examples and case studies to illustrate the practical uses of generative AI

Save this course

Save Introduction to Generative AI with Google Cloud to your list so you can find it easily later:
Save

Activities

Be better prepared before your course. Deepen your understanding during and after it. Supplement your coursework and achieve mastery of the topics covered in Introduction to Generative AI with Google Cloud with these activities:
Review machine learning fundamentals
Refresh your knowledge of basic machine learning concepts and techniques, such as supervised and unsupervised learning, to establish a strong foundation for understanding generative AI.
Browse courses on Machine Learning
Show steps
  • Review key concepts of machine learning, including supervised learning, unsupervised learning, and model evaluation.
  • Go through practice problems and exercises to reinforce your understanding.
Follow tutorials on generative AI basics
Enhance your understanding of generative AI by following online tutorials that provide step-by-step guidance on building and training generative models.
Browse courses on Generative AI
Show steps
  • Find reputable tutorials that cover the basics of generative AI techniques like GANs and VAEs.
  • Set up the necessary software and environment for running the tutorials.
  • Follow the instructions in the tutorials to create and train your own generative models, using sample datasets provided or gathering your own.
  • Evaluate the results of your models and troubleshoot any issues encountered.
Experiment with generative AI models
Gain hands-on experience with generative AI models by implementing them from scratch or using existing libraries.
Browse courses on Generative AI
Show steps
  • Choose a specific generative AI technique, such as GANs or VAEs, to focus on.
  • Find sample datasets or gather your own data that is suitable for the chosen technique.
  • Implement or use existing libraries to create and train your own generative models.
  • Evaluate the performance of your models using appropriate metrics and make adjustments as needed.
Three other activities
Expand to see all activities and additional details
Show all six activities
Contribute to GitHub project
Contribute code or documentation to open source Generative AI projects to solidify understanding and gain feedback
Show steps
  • Identify a generative AI project on GitHub that aligns with your interests and skills
  • Review the project's codebase and documentation to understand its structure and goals
  • Identify an area where you can make a meaningful contribution, such as bug fixes, feature enhancements, or documentation improvements
  • Collaborate with the project maintainers to discuss your proposal and get feedback
  • Complete your contribution and submit a pull request
Write summaries on key generative AI research papers
Deepen your understanding of generative AI by summarizing and critically analyzing recent research papers in the field.
Browse courses on Generative AI
Show steps
  • Identify recent and influential research papers on generative AI.
  • Read and understand the papers thoroughly, focusing on the key concepts, methods, and results.
  • Summarize the main points of the papers in your own words, highlighting their contributions and significance.
  • Optionally, provide a critical analysis of the papers, discussing their strengths, limitations, and potential implications.
Participate in generative AI challenges or hackathons
Challenge yourself and test your skills by participating in generative AI competitions or hackathons, where you can apply your knowledge and creativity to solve real-world problems.
Browse courses on Generative AI
Show steps
  • Find and register for generative AI competitions or hackathons that align with your interests and skill level.
  • Form a team or work individually to develop and submit your solutions.
  • Attend the competition or hackathon and present your work to judges or peers.
  • Reflect on your experience and identify areas for improvement.

Career center

Learners who complete Introduction to Generative AI with Google Cloud will develop knowledge and skills that may be useful to these careers:
Data Scientist
Data Scientists are responsible for collecting, cleaning, and analyzing data to extract insights and make predictions. This course in Generative AI will help you build a foundation in the field. You will learn how to use Generative AI to generate new data, which can be used to train machine learning models or to create new products and services.
Machine Learning Engineer
Machine Learning Engineers are responsible for designing, building, and deploying machine learning models. This course in Generative AI will help you build a foundation in the field. You will learn how to use Generative AI to generate new data, which can be used to train machine learning models or to create new products and services.
Software Engineer
Software Engineers are responsible for designing, developing, and maintaining software applications. This course in Generative AI will help you build a foundation in the field. You will learn how to use Generative AI to generate new code, which can be used to create new products and services.
Data Analyst
Data Analysts are responsible for collecting, cleaning, and analyzing data to extract insights and make predictions. This course in Generative AI may be useful for Data Analysts who want to learn how to use Generative AI to generate new data, which can be used to train machine learning models or to create new products and services.
Product Manager
Product Managers are responsible for managing the development and launch of new products and services. This course in Generative AI may be useful for Product Managers who want to learn how to use Generative AI to generate new ideas for products and services.
Financial Analyst
Financial Analysts are responsible for analyzing financial data and making investment recommendations. This course in Generative AI may be useful for Financial Analysts who want to learn how to use Generative AI to generate new investment ideas.
Operations Manager
Operations Managers are responsible for managing business operations and improving efficiency. This course in Generative AI may be useful for Operations Managers who want to learn how to use Generative AI to generate new ideas for improving operations.
Consultant
Consultants are responsible for providing advice and guidance to businesses and organizations. This course in Generative AI may be useful for Consultants who want to learn how to use Generative AI to generate new ideas for consulting services.
Entrepreneur
Entrepreneurs are responsible for starting and running their own businesses. This course in Generative AI may be useful for Entrepreneurs who want to learn how to use Generative AI to generate new ideas for products and services.
Human Resources Manager
Human Resources Managers are responsible for managing employee relations and developing HR policies. This course in Generative AI may be useful for Human Resources Managers who want to learn how to use Generative AI to generate new ideas for employee development.
Teacher
Teachers are responsible for educating students in a variety of subjects. This course in Generative AI may be useful for Teachers who want to learn how to use Generative AI to generate new lesson plans and teaching materials.
Marketing Manager
Marketing Managers are responsible for developing and executing marketing campaigns. This course in Generative AI may be useful for Marketing Managers who want to learn how to use Generative AI to generate new marketing content.
Project Manager
Project Managers are responsible for planning, executing, and closing projects. This course in Generative AI may be useful for Project Managers who want to learn how to use Generative AI to generate new ideas for project management.
Sales Manager
Sales Managers are responsible for managing sales teams and developing sales strategies. This course in Generative AI may be useful for Sales Managers who want to learn how to use Generative AI to generate new leads and close more deals.
Business Analyst
Business Analysts are responsible for analyzing business processes and identifying opportunities for improvement. This course in Generative AI may be useful for Business Analysts who want to learn how to use Generative AI to generate new ideas for products and services.

Reading list

We've selected seven books that we think will supplement your learning. Use these to develop background knowledge, enrich your coursework, and gain a deeper understanding of the topics covered in Introduction to Generative AI with Google Cloud.
Teaches the fundamentals of deep learning using the fastai library. It great resource for anyone who wants to learn how to build and train generative AI models.
Provides a comprehensive introduction to deep learning using Python. It great resource for anyone who wants to learn more about the theory and practice of deep learning.
Provides a comprehensive overview of computer vision. It great resource for anyone who wants to learn more about the theory and practice of computer vision.
Provides a comprehensive overview of machine learning for the humanities. It great resource for anyone who wants to learn more about the theory and practice of machine learning in the context of the humanities.
Provides a comprehensive overview of data science for business. It great resource for anyone who wants to learn more about the theory and practice of data science in the context of business.
Provides a comprehensive overview of artificial intelligence for medicine. It great resource for anyone who wants to learn more about the theory and practice of AI in the context of medicine.
Provides a comprehensive overview of the ethical implications of AI. It great resource for anyone who wants to learn more about the ethical challenges and opportunities posed by AI.

Share

Help others find this course page by sharing it with your friends and followers:

Similar courses

Here are nine courses similar to Introduction to Generative AI with Google Cloud.
Introduction to Generative AI
Most relevant
Introduction to Generative AI
Most relevant
Generative AI Fundamentals with Google Cloud
Most relevant
Fundamentals of Generative AI for Beginners
Most relevant
Generative AI and LLMs: Architecture and Data Preparation
Most relevant
AI & Generative AI Explained
Most relevant
AI & Generative AI: Executive Briefing
Most relevant
Generative AI Foundations for AWS
Most relevant
Generative AI with Large Language Models
Most relevant
Our mission

O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.

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.

Find this site helpful? Tell a friend about us.

Affiliate disclosure

We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.

Your purchases help us maintain our catalog and keep our servers humming without ads.

Thank you for supporting OpenCourser.

© 2016 - 2024 OpenCourser